Crafting your wedding guest list can be a challenging task. Here are essential tips to streamline the process.
Start with a Preliminary List
Both partners should draft an initial list, including immediate family, close friends, and must-invite guests.

Set Clear Criteria
Decide on guidelines for inviting guests, such as the level of contact in recent years or familial obligations. This helps in making objective decisions.
Consider Your Budget and Venue Capacity
Your budget and venue size will dictate the number of guests you can accommodate. Ensure your list aligns with these constraints to avoid overcommitting.

Prioritize Your Guests
Categorize guests into tiers: immediate family, close friends, and acquaintances. This will help in making cuts if necessary.
Be Prepared for Adjustments
Expect to make revisions as you receive RSVPs and as circumstances change. Maintain flexibility to accommodate these adjustments.
